相关文章
更多最近更新
更多一个ArrayList里是否可以添加不同的类,一个数组里是否可以添加不同类
2019-03-25 13:31|来源: 网路
一个ArrayList里是否可以添加不同的类,一个数组里是否可以添加不同类
相关问答
更多-
用foreach往ArrayList里添加元素?求解释这行代码。[2022-03-05]
foreach就是一个循环而已,循环里面可以做任何事情。我举个例子,你看看就明白。 int a[]= new int[3] { 0, 1, 2 }; foreach(int n in a) { m.Add(n); } 可改成: for(int i=0;i 评论0 1 2 加载更多 -
python 把文件内容读到一个数组里[2023-05-15]
f = open('111.txt', 'r') l_line = f.readlines() f.close() 文件的所有内容都装在 l_line 里面了。 -
perl 怎样在空数组里面添加元素[2023-04-10]
定义空数组c @c=(); 向空数组c中添加元素 push(@c,"hello"); -
我认为你对集合的选择可以简化为以下签名(因为你想摆脱BasicNameValuePair ): Map
> BasicNameValuePair = new LinkedHashMap > (); 用法: Map > BasicNameValuePair = new LinkedHashMap > (); ... -
将数组添加到ArrayList(Adding Arrays in to ArrayList)[2022-07-24]
两种方法产生相同的结果,所以在这方面它们是相同的。 然而,第二个是浪费。 Arrays.asList不会分配额外的内存 - 它只是将一个给定的数组包装在类似List的API中。 另一方面,创建一个new ArrayList分配(尽管是临时的)另一个相同大小的数组,并将源数组中的所有值复制到ArrayList实现的内部数组中。 对于小阵列,您甚至可以注意到其中的差异,但第一种方法肯定更有效。 Both approaches produce the same result, so in that respect ... -
将数组添加到ArrayList(Adding arrays to ArrayList)[2022-04-05]
要创建数组列表,您需要将列表声明为包含数组。 Listarrs = new ArrayList (); 完成后,您将需要使用两个循环来显示结果集。 一个迭代列表中的数组,现在你可以打印数字数组。 To make a list of arrays, you need to declare the list as holding an array. List arrs = new ArrayList (); Once you have that, you ... -
假设Employee和Manager类都扩展了User类,那么是的,这是一个很好的解决方案。 但是,如果您想防止重复,则可以使用Set: private Set
_usrs = new HashSet<>(); /* * function that I use before I get the current user set, preventing getting a outdated version of it */ public void refreshUserList() { ... -
在Arraylist中添加不同类型和不同类的数据(Adding data of different type and from different class in Arraylist)[2024-03-20]
您的代码段不太清楚。 我假设你正在尝试这样做。 ClassB的 import java.util.ArrayList; class ClassB { public String name; public int age; public ClassB() { name = "ALI"; age = 53; } } ClassA的 public class ClassA { ... -
你快到了! 我建议如下更改: 将您的'processPersonAddition'方法更改为以下内容: public static void processPersonAddition(String[]theLines){ Person personAdd = new Person(); setPersonAttributes(personAdd, theLines); personLogImpl.add(personAdd); } 更改“myList”的声明以初始化它。 ...
-
你需要的是什么 ArrayList
all = new ArrayList (); all.add(new Special()); Class和Arrays.asList以及Arrays.asList都只是令人困惑的问题。 如果你想存储 Special ,那就写吧 ArrayList all = new ArrayList (); Special specialThingy = new Special(); all.add(special ...